Man and His Symbols book by C. G. Jung
Man and His Symbols is Carl Jung’s most accessible introduction to analytical psychology, written for general readers shortly before his death. The book explores how symbols, dreams, myths, and archetypes shape human consciousness and reveal the hidden workings of the unconscious mind.
